We present a unified group-theoretical derivation of the Continuous Wavelet Transform (CWT) on the circle $\mathbb S^1$ and the real line $\mathbb{R}$, following the general formalism of Coherent States (CS) associated to unitary square integrable (modulo a subgroup, possibly) representations of the group $SL(2,\mathbb{R})$. A general procedure for obtaining unitary representations of a group $G$ of affine transformations on a space of signals $L^2(X,dx)$ is described, relating carrier spaces $X$ to (first or higher-order) ``polarization subalgebras'' ${\cal P}_X$. We also provide explicit admissibility and continuous frame conditions for wavelets on $\mathbb S^1$ and discuss the Euclidean limit in terms of group contraction.
